
XA Transactions
XA Transactions are a way to manage multiple operations across different systems or databases as a single unit of work. Imagine you're sending money from one bank account to another; both the withdrawal and deposit need to succeed or fail together to keep everything balanced. XA ensures that if one part of the process fails, everything rolls back to its original state, preventing partial updates that could cause issues. It’s like an all-or-nothing agreement that maintains the integrity of data across interconnected systems, making sure that they work together seamlessly.